Gotti Family Scion Sentenced to 15 Months for Covid-Relief Fraud

TL;DR Summary
Carmine G. Agnello Jr., grandson of John Gotti, was sentenced to 15 months in federal prison for defrauding COVID-19 relief programs of more than $1 million, with some funds invested in cryptocurrency; he pleaded guilty to wire fraud and was ordered to pay about $1.3 million in restitution to the SBA.
